How correlated are ITW and SWK?

Across a 3-year window, the weekly returns of ITW and SWK correlate at 0.69, strong. Recent behaviour matches the longer record: 0.70 over 1 year against 0.69 over 3. Stretching to 5 years gives 0.64, with an annualized covariance of 463.7 %².

Among the 81 assets we track against ITW, SWK ranks #13 by 3-year correlation. Correlation aside, the last 12 months split them widely, with SWK ahead by 28.8 points (+8.2% versus +37.0%). On a rolling one-year basis the correlation drifted between 0.51 and 0.82, a moderate band. Note the risk asymmetry: SWK runs 1.9 times the annualized volatility of the other leg, so equal-weighting the two is not an equal-risk position.

How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

Are ITW and SWK good diversifiers for each other?

Only partially. A correlation of 0.69 means ITW and SWK share most of their swings. Pairing them dampens volatility somewhat, but it will not protect against a common drawdown.

What does a correlation of 0.69 mean?

Correlation ranges from −1 to +1. Values near +1 mean two assets move together, near 0 that they move independently, and negative values that they tend to move in opposite directions. It measures co-movement, not performance.
